I had an alarming experience today.  Verizon came to install service in 1 room for my daughter. (I did not know about this)  My daughter is 17 years old. This is problem 1. So I called customer service and was transferred to 5 different people from customer service to fraud  back to customer service and received different answers from everyone.  I do not want any service to be installed in my house and how could they let a 17 year old order service ? After spending an hour and a half on the phone I was told there was nothing that can be done.  I asked for a supervisor and hung up after another 30 minutes on hold.  I am so aggravated with the customer service and waste of my time to get absolutely nothing.  I am not a customer and the way I was treated today I would not become a customer.

Read the second paragraph. If it was ordered online, I believe the online order process requires the person ordering to testify that they are over 18 years of age. Also if there were any documents signed upon installation, it is also required that they be over 18 years of age. So perhaps they sent you to fraud, because the ordering person fraudulently testified they were over 18 by acknowledging the agreement. But there is I believe a section that says 30 days trial. But it also says the earlier of the three. It does cost for installation to take place. So I am just trying to be a nice user that is pointing out what the documentation and reasoning is.
